Inclusion Criteria
inclusion criteria: 1 - Cooperation with the intervention of child 2 - child's ability to respond to verbal questions 3 - to enjoy physical and mental ability to draw a painting 4 - allow parents to participate in the intervention children 5 - with at least one parent with a child in the evening before surgery.
Exclusion criteria: 1 - Psychiatric or behavioral problem known 2 - Pain during the intervening 3 - Mental retardation in children

- Primary Outcome Measures
Name Time Method Post Hospitalization Behavior. Timepoint: 3 days and 2 weeks Hospitalization. Method of measurement: Post Hospitalization Behavior Questionnaire.;Preoperative Anxiety. Timepoint: pre and after intervention. Method of measurement: Yale Preoperative Anxiety.
